The effects of St. John's wort and cannabidiol on cytochrome P450 enzymes are indeed complicated.

Cannabidiol strongly inhibits two of the most important drug-metabolizing enzymes 3A4 and 2D6, but also inhibits 3A5, 3A7, and 2C19. For active drugs relying on those enzymes for clearance, the net effect would be as from overdose. For pro-drugs relying on those enzymes for activation, the net effect would be underdose. You would need to interpret the anticipated effect for specific drugs. No generalizations are possible.

Hypericin, one of the active ingredients in SJW, increases the activity of 3A4 and 2C9, whereas it has no measurable effect on 1A2 or 2D6.

You just can't generalize. If you have specific drug/herb interactions you'd like to learn about, let me know, and I'll see if I can help you out.
